ASU’s Aryn McGowan and Glory Seay Named to the 2019 Division II All HBCU Team

Getting your Trinity Audio player ready...

From Staff Reports

Two Albany State University softball players have been named to the 2019 Division II All HBCU Team by HBCU Softball.

Seniors Aryn McGowan of Hazelhurst and Glory Seay of Conyers picked up second team honors.

“They are well deserving of the honor. They pushed and worked hard all season long, and in result, their performances showed. They helped us with leading the team to a successful season. “said head coach Harley Roller.

McGowan, finished the season with a .299 batting average and scored a 19 runs this season. She added seven doubles, three triples, six homeruns and 16 RBIs. On the mound she finished the season 10-17 with a 4.92 ERA with 28 complete games. McGowan finished with 184 strikeouts.

Seay completed a stellar first-year at Albany State. She finished the season with a .319 batting average and scored 20 runs for the Golden Rams. She added 12 doubles, four homeruns and 25 RBIs.
